Great to be on the winning side...

(Continued from here) If you have placed your trust in Jesus Christ as Savior and Lord, you may get "sacked" or "lose yardage" during particular situations in our lives, but you can be confident that the victory is yours, through Christ. Sin's power has been broken, death has been defeated, God's plan to mold you into the image of Christ has not changed. Keep listening to the Coach (Jesus), don't lose confidence in your playbook (the Bible), and stay involved as part of the team. You are on the winning team! Feb. 11 (Sat) Dicken's Dinner 6:00 pm. Would you like to get to know some people better? Sign up to be a guest- you will be assigned a home to go to for dinner, but you won't know who else is going to be there. Or, sign up to be to host at your home- you will be assigned some people, but you won't know who they are before they arrive. All the groups will gather at the church for dessert. Don't miss a great night of fellowship!
